General Info

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) is currently produced, it has a starting price of $69990. The B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) has been discontinued. You can find it for as low as $4500 on the used car market.

The B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) is a Hatchback, whereas the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) is a Pickup.

Range and Efficiency

While the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) offers a longer real-world range and a bigger battery, it is less energy-efficient than the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017).

Property B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D
Range (EPA) 81 mi 350 mi
Range (GCC) 83 mi 332 mi
Battery Capacity (Nominal) 21.6 kWh 122.4 kWh
Battery Capacity (Usable) 18.8 kWh 117 kWh
Efficiency per 100 mi 22.7 kWh/100 mi 35.2 kWh/100 mi
Efficiency per kWh 4.41 mi/kWh 2.84 mi/kWh
Range and Efficiency Score 5.7 7.2

Charging

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) features an advanced 800-volt architecture, whereas the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) relies on a standard 400-volt system.

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) offers faster charging speeds at DC stations, reaching up to 325 kW, while the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) maxes out at 50 kW.

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) features a more powerful on-board charger, supporting a maximum AC charging power of 11.5 kW, whereas the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) is limited to 7.4 kW.

Property B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D
Max Charging Power (AC) 7.4 kW 11.5 kW
Max Charging Power (DC) 50 kW 325 kW
Architecture 400 V 800 V
Charge Port CCS Type 1 Tesla (NACS)
Charging Score 3.8 8.9

Performance

Both vehicles are rear-wheel drive.

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) boasts greater motor power and accelerates faster from 0 to 60 mph.

Property B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D
Drive Type RWD RWD
Motor Type PMSM PMSM
Motor Power (kW) 125 kW 235 kW
Motor Power (hp) 168 hp 315 hp
Motor Torque 184 lb-ft 364 lb-ft
0-60 mph 7 s 6.2 s
Top Speed 93 mph 112 mph
Performance Score 3.2 4.7

Cargo and Towing

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) provides more cargo capacity, featuring both a larger trunk and more space with the rear seats folded.

A frunk (front trunk) is available in the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…), but the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) doesn’t have one.

The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D (2025-…) has a towing capacity of up to 7500 lb, whereas the B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ah (2013-2017) is not officially rated for towing in the US.

Property BMW i3 BEV 60 Ah Tesla Cybertruck Long Range RWD
Number of Seats 4 5
Curb Weight 2866 lb 6118 lb
Cargo Volume (Trunk) 9.2 ft3 56.2 ft3
Cargo Volume (Max) 38.8 ft3 119.6 ft3
Cargo Volume (Frunk) - Cargo Volume (Frunk) 7.1 ft3
Towing Capacity - Towing Capacity 7500 lb
Cargo and Towing Score 4.2 9.6
